

# GetInsightSummaries
<a name="API_GetInsightSummaries"></a>

Retrieves the summaries of all insights in the specified group matching the provided filter values.

## Request Syntax
<a name="API_GetInsightSummaries_RequestSyntax"></a>

```
POST /InsightSummaries HTTP/1.1
Content-type: application/json

{
   "EndTime": number,
   "GroupARN": "string",
   "GroupName": "string",
   "MaxResults": number,
   "NextToken": "string",
   "StartTime": number,
   "States": [ "string" ]
}
```

## URI Request Parameters
<a name="API_GetInsightSummaries_RequestParameters"></a>

The request does not use any URI parameters.

## Request Body
<a name="API_GetInsightSummaries_RequestBody"></a>

The request accepts the following data in JSON format.

 ** [EndTime](#API_GetInsightSummaries_RequestSyntax) **   <a name="xray-GetInsightSummaries-request-EndTime"></a>
The end of the time frame in which the insights ended. The end time can't be more than 30 days old.  
Type: Timestamp  
Required: Yes

 ** [GroupARN](#API_GetInsightSummaries_RequestSyntax) **   <a name="xray-GetInsightSummaries-request-GroupARN"></a>
The Amazon Resource Name (ARN) of the group. Required if the GroupName isn't provided.  
Type: String  
Length Constraints: Minimum length of 1. Maximum length of 400.  
Required: No

 ** [GroupName](#API_GetInsightSummaries_RequestSyntax) **   <a name="xray-GetInsightSummaries-request-GroupName"></a>
The name of the group. Required if the GroupARN isn't provided.  
Type: String  
Length Constraints: Minimum length of 1. Maximum length of 32.  
Required: No

 ** [MaxResults](#API_GetInsightSummaries_RequestSyntax) **   <a name="xray-GetInsightSummaries-request-MaxResults"></a>
The maximum number of results to display.  
Type: Integer  
Valid Range: Minimum value of 1. Maximum value of 100.  
Required: No

 ** [NextToken](#API_GetInsightSummaries_RequestSyntax) **   <a name="xray-GetInsightSummaries-request-NextToken"></a>
Pagination token.  
Type: String  
Length Constraints: Minimum length of 1. Maximum length of 2000.  
Required: No

 ** [StartTime](#API_GetInsightSummaries_RequestSyntax) **   <a name="xray-GetInsightSummaries-request-StartTime"></a>
The beginning of the time frame in which the insights started. The start time can't be more than 30 days old.  
Type: Timestamp  
Required: Yes

 ** [States](#API_GetInsightSummaries_RequestSyntax) **   <a name="xray-GetInsightSummaries-request-States"></a>
The list of insight states.   
Type: Array of strings  
Array Members: Minimum number of 0 items. Maximum number of 1 item.  
Valid Values: `ACTIVE | CLOSED`   
Required: No

## Response Syntax
<a name="API_GetInsightSummaries_ResponseSyntax"></a>

```
HTTP/1.1 200
Content-type: application/json

{
   "InsightSummaries": [ 
      { 
         "Categories": [ "string" ],
         "ClientRequestImpactStatistics": { 
            "FaultCount": number,
            "OkCount": number,
            "TotalCount": number
         },
         "EndTime": number,
         "GroupARN": "string",
         "GroupName": "string",
         "InsightId": "string",
         "LastUpdateTime": number,
         "RootCauseServiceId": { 
            "AccountId": "string",
            "Name": "string",
            "Names": [ "string" ],
            "Type": "string"
         },
         "RootCauseServiceRequestImpactStatistics": { 
            "FaultCount": number,
            "OkCount": number,
            "TotalCount": number
         },
         "StartTime": number,
         "State": "string",
         "Summary": "string",
         "TopAnomalousServices": [ 
            { 
               "ServiceId": { 
                  "AccountId": "string",
                  "Name": "string",
                  "Names": [ "string" ],
                  "Type": "string"
               }
            }
         ]
      }
   ],
   "NextToken": "string"
}
```

## Response Elements
<a name="API_GetInsightSummaries_ResponseElements"></a>

If the action is successful, the service sends back an HTTP 200 response.

The following data is returned in JSON format by the service.

 ** [InsightSummaries](#API_GetInsightSummaries_ResponseSyntax) **   <a name="xray-GetInsightSummaries-response-InsightSummaries"></a>
The summary of each insight within the group matching the provided filters. The summary contains the InsightID, start and end time, the root cause service, the root cause and client impact statistics, the top anomalous services, and the status of the insight.  
Type: Array of [InsightSummary](API_InsightSummary.md) objects

 ** [NextToken](#API_GetInsightSummaries_ResponseSyntax) **   <a name="xray-GetInsightSummaries-response-NextToken"></a>
Pagination token.  
Type: String  
Length Constraints: Minimum length of 1. Maximum length of 2000.

## Errors
<a name="API_GetInsightSummaries_Errors"></a>

For information about the errors that are common to all actions, see [Common Error Types](CommonErrors.md).

 ** InvalidRequestException **   
The request is missing required parameters or has invalid parameters.  
HTTP Status Code: 400

 ** ThrottledException **   
The request exceeds the maximum number of requests per second.  
HTTP Status Code: 429

## See Also
<a name="API_GetInsightSummaries_SeeAlso"></a>

For more information about using this API in one of the language-specific AWS SDKs, see the following:
+  [AWS Command Line Interface V2](https://docs.aws.amazon.com/goto/cli2/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for .NET V4](https://docs.aws.amazon.com/goto/DotNetSDKV4/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for C\$1\$1](https://docs.aws.amazon.com/goto/SdkForCpp/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for Go v2](https://docs.aws.amazon.com/goto/SdkForGoV2/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for Java V2](https://docs.aws.amazon.com/goto/SdkForJavaV2/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for JavaScript V3](https://docs.aws.amazon.com/goto/SdkForJavaScriptV3/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for Kotlin](https://docs.aws.amazon.com/goto/SdkForKotlin/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for PHP V3](https://docs.aws.amazon.com/goto/SdkForPHPV3/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for Python](https://docs.aws.amazon.com/goto/boto3/xray-2016-04-12/GetInsightSummaries) 
+  [AWS SDK for Ruby V3](https://docs.aws.amazon.com/goto/SdkForRubyV3/xray-2016-04-12/GetInsightSummaries) 